FIGURES 1–14 in A taxonomic study of Chinese Empoascini (Hemiptera: Cicadellidae: Typhlocybinae) (I)
FIGURES 1–14. Radicafurcus breviprocessus Qin & Zhang, sp. n., 1, head and thorax, dorsal view; 2, face; 3, fore wing; 4, hind wing; 5, male terminalia, lateral view; 6, pygofer side, dorsal view; 7, subgenital plates, parameres, connective and sternite 9, ventral view; 8, 9, aedeagus, lateral view; 10, same, dorsal view; 11, anal tube process, lateral view; 12, paramere; 13, subgenital plate, dorsal view; 14, abdominal apodeme.
